This process is particularly damaging the environ-ment, infringes the principle of sustainable development, WebbGold typically occurs at very low concentrations in ores – less than 10 g/ton. The most used process for gold extraction is hydrometallurgical recovery (gold cyanidation), which involves a “leaching” step during which the gold is dissolved in an aqueous medium, followed by the separation of the gold bearing solution from the residues.

Webb31 maj 2024 · The gold mine tailings are used to produce high quality road cement and sulfuric acid resistant cement. In addition, according to different particle size requirements, the gold tailings particles can be used directly as coarse and fine aggregates for concrete without processing, which makes concrete have higher strength and better durability.
